Sorry Karl Lagerfeld, we’re cheating on you with Lady Gaga. The obsession for her outrageous style and clever attitude runs deep.
“When the Marc Jacobs pink hooded coat and glasses came down the runway, I knew there was only one person I wanted to see in it: Lady Gaga. Growing up as a kid obsessed with new wave, I would cut up paper sunglasses and put them on to celebs’ faces on magazine covers. These plastic peel on and peel off glasses come in pink and blue and are actually based on the Marc Jacobs ones that came down the runway! There’s no other celeb that has done more for the eyewear biz than Gaga. Giving people something tactile and collectible…I feel like a kid again peeling those glasses on and off the V cover.” – Editor in Chief of V Magazine Stephen Gan about the new cover.
